Understanding Herpes Labialis: The Nature of the Virus
Herpes labialis is caused by the Herpes Simplex Virus (HSV), most commonly HSV-1, though HSV-2 can also be responsible. This virus establishes a latent infection within the body, meaning it remains dormant in nerve cells after the initial, or primary, infection. The recurring nature of herpes labialis stems from the reactivation of this latent virus. Numerous factors can trigger this reactivation, including weakened immune defenses due to stress, fatigue, illness, or even exposure to sunlight.

The initial symptoms of an impending outbreak are often subtle yet distinct. Individuals prone to cold sores frequently report a prodromal phase characterized by a tingling, burning, or itching sensation in the affected area, signaling that the virus is beginning to reactivate. This is typically followed by the eruption of small, painful vesicles that cluster together, often on an erythematous base. These vesicles may persist for a few days before rupturing, drying out, and eventually forming a crust. The healing process for primary infections can take between 10 to 19 days, while subsequent outbreaks tend to resolve more quickly, typically within 5 to 10 days.
It is crucial to understand that current medical interventions, including laser therapy, do not eliminate the underlying virus. Instead, they focus on managing the symptoms and accelerating the healing process, making the experience of an outbreak significantly more tolerable.
The Power of Light: Laser Therapy as a Solution
Laser therapy has emerged as a promising alternative and complementary treatment for herpes labialis, offering a non-invasive, painless, and highly effective approach to managing outbreaks. The efficacy of laser treatment is rooted in its ability to interact with the virus and the affected tissues at a cellular level, promoting healing and reducing discomfort.
Wavelengths and Mechanisms of Action
Different wavelengths of laser light are employed for treating herpes labialis, each with specific therapeutic effects. Notably, lasers with wavelengths in the range of 635-660 nm, and specifically diode lasers operating at 808 nm and 670 nm, have demonstrated significant success.
When applied with the correct parameters, laser light of these wavelengths can:
- Inhibit Viral Replication: The energy delivered by the laser can interfere with the replication cycle of the herpes simplex virus, effectively halting its proliferation and preventing the further development of the lesions.
- Stimulate Local Immune Defenses: Laser application can trigger an increase in local immune system activity. This enhanced immune response at the site of infection empowers the body's natural defenses to more effectively combat the virus.
- Promote Tissue Regeneration and Healing: The laser energy stimulates cellular activity, promoting faster tissue repair and regeneration. This leads to a quicker resolution of the lesions and a reduction in the duration of the outbreak.
- Provide Analgesic Effects: One of the most immediate and appreciated benefits of laser therapy is its potent pain-relieving action. The laser energy can modulate pain signals, providing substantial relief from the discomfort associated with cold sores.
- Reduce Inflammation: Laser treatment helps to decrease inflammation at the site of the lesion, contributing to faster healing and reduced swelling.

The Treatment Process: A Gentle and Efficient Approach
A significant advantage of laser therapy for herpes labialis is its complete lack of pain, heat, or ablative action. The application is entirely painless and does not involve any physical removal of tissue.
The optimal timing for laser intervention is crucial for maximizing its effectiveness. The ideal scenario is to initiate treatment at the earliest sign of an impending outbreak, typically during the prodromal phase when the patient experiences the characteristic tingling, burning, or itching. Treating the lesion at this nascent stage allows the laser to intercept the virus before it fully manifests as visible blisters.

A typical laser treatment session is brief, usually lasting between 10 to 15 minutes. Depending on the extent of the lesion, one to two sessions may be sufficient to achieve a significant reduction in symptoms and accelerate healing. In the case of diode lasers with a wavelength of 808 nm, patients often report a noticeable decrease in symptomatology immediately after the first session, with complete healing consistently occurring within 2 to 4 days. For lasers with a wavelength of 670 nm, a protocol might involve a 60-second application, followed by a slight repositioning of the laser and another application, continuing this process until the lesion appears dry and whitish.
Advantages Over Traditional Treatments
While pharmacological treatments for herpes labialis, whether topical or oral, can be effective when initiated early, laser therapy presents several compelling advantages:
- Speed of Healing: Studies and clinical observations consistently show that laser treatment can significantly shorten the healing time of cold sores compared to traditional methods.
- Pain Relief: The rapid and substantial analgesic effect of laser therapy provides immediate relief from the pain and discomfort characteristic of herpes outbreaks.
- Painless and Non-Invasive: The procedure is entirely painless and does not involve any cutting, burning, or physical disruption of the tissue, making it a comfortable experience for patients.
- Absence of Side Effects: Unlike some oral or topical medications that can have systemic or local side effects, laser therapy is generally considered to be free of adverse reactions.
- Reduced Recurrence Potential (in some protocols): While not a definitive cure, some studies suggest that consistent laser therapy might help in managing the frequency of recurrences, potentially by strengthening local immune defenses and reducing viral load.
- Treats Aphthous Ulcers: Beyond herpes, diode laser therapy has also proven effective in treating aphthous ulcers (canker sores), offering rapid pain reduction and accelerated healing for these common oral lesions.
